EXCEEDS logo
Exceeds
medinmujkovic

PROFILE

Medinmujkovic

Medin Mujkovic developed core procurement workflows for Procure-Hub, focusing on both frontend and backend systems across the procure-hub-fe and procure-hub-be repositories. He implemented client-side routing in React with React Router and Material UI, enabling structured navigation and improved accessibility. On the backend, he built RESTful APIs using Node.js, Express.js, and Sequelize, supporting procurement requests, auctions, notifications, and admin dashboards. His work emphasized robust data modeling, advanced filtering, and enriched API responses, addressing business needs for data accuracy and operational oversight. Medin also prioritized maintainability through schema cleanup, refactoring, and enhanced error handling, demonstrating depth in full-stack engineering.

Overall Statistics

Feature vs Bugs

82%Features

Repository Contributions

35Total
Bugs
3
Commits
35
Features
14
Lines of code
1,526
Activity Months3

Work History

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for Procure-Hub Backend (procure-hub-be). Focused on delivering a robust notification enhancement, improving admin visibility, and tightening API reliability. The work enhanced data accuracy, auditability, and operational oversight, directly supporting business decision-making and user trust.

May 2025

14 Commits • 7 Features

May 1, 2025

May 2025 backend focus for Procure-Hub (procure-hub-be): Delivered a suite of features across auctions, procurement requests, favorites, bids, and user notifications; consolidated admin dashboard logic; and strengthened data integrity with enriched retrievals. Key impact includes improved data accuracy, admin analytics capabilities, and richer procurement workflows, underpinned by Node.js and Sequelize-based data access and RESTful API design.

April 2025

20 Commits • 6 Features

Apr 1, 2025

In April 2025, delivered foundational FE and BE capabilities for Procure Hub that unlock end-to-end procurement workflows, improve UX, and strengthen data governance. FE: Comprehensive Client-Side Routing and Navigation introducing core routes (home, login, registration, profile) plus admin and preview routes, with back/home controls and declarative redirects to enhance accessibility and navigation. BE: Procurement Requests API foundation with routes/controllers to fetch open requests and filtering by category, deadline, buyer type, location, and budget, plus data enrichment with category_name. Also added Categories API, Buyer Types Management, and Procurement Evaluation Criteria to support richer procurement decisions. Maintenance: cleaned migrations to keep schema tidy and consistent, removing placeholder migrations and stabilizing the deployment baseline.

Activity

Loading activity data...

Quality Metrics

Correctness82.0%
Maintainability82.2%
Architecture80.0%
Performance77.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

JSXJavaScriptSQL

Technical Skills

API DevelopmentBackend DevelopmentDatabase InteractionDatabase ManagementDatabase Management (Sequelize/ORM)Database QueryingExpress.jsFront End DevelopmentFrontend DevelopmentMaterial UINode.jsREST APIREST APIsReactReact Router

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

Procure-Hub-Org/procure-hub-be

Apr 2025 Jun 2025
3 Months active

Languages Used

JavaScriptSQL

Technical Skills

API DevelopmentBackend DevelopmentDatabase InteractionDatabase ManagementDatabase QueryingExpress.js

Procure-Hub-Org/procure-hub-fe

Apr 2025 Apr 2025
1 Month active

Languages Used

JSXJavaScript

Technical Skills

Front End DevelopmentFrontend DevelopmentMaterial UIReactReact Router

Generated by Exceeds AIThis report is designed for sharing and indexing